What Does Maggots Mean In A Dream
Fly larvae, or maggots, are frequently connected to death, decay, and decomposition. They are frequently employed as symbols for the process of disintegration and metamorphosis in literature and culture. For instance, maggots are commonly addressed in circumstances involving deterioration and the transience of life in William Shakespeare’s plays. Their presence draws attention to the darkest sides of the natural cycle and frequently arouses feelings of disgust and terror.
Maggots are thought of as organisms that feed on waste in many cultures, signifying the inevitable process of disintegration and the return to the earth. Maggots may symbolize underlying worries, anxieties, or unresolved difficulties that are eating away at the dreamer’s subconscious mind in dreams, where this symbolism can also be seen. It is essential to comprehend this literary and cultural background to interpret the emergence of maggots in dreams.
Maggots as Symbols of Transformation and Renewal
Maggots are often associated with rotting, yet they are essential to the natural process of decomposition because they break down dead organic matter and replenish the soil with nutrients. For fresh development and rejuvenation, this process is necessary. Maggots can represent change and the possibility of fresh starts in this way.
Maggots in a dream could mean that the dreamer is going through a transition, getting rid of things from their past or habits that are no longer useful to them. This may indicate a turning point in one’s life and the beginning of a better one. Even though the sight of maggots may be unsettling, it may also be a sign of a dreamer’s potential for rebirth and their ability to learn from their past experiences.
Maggots as Indicators of Neglect and Decay
On the other hand, maggots can represent aspects of one’s life that are being neglected or allowed to decay, as well as neglect and decay. The appearance of maggots in dreams may be a sign that the dreamer is ignoring significant facets of their life, such as relationships, health, or personal objectives, just as maggots flourish in surroundings where degradation is evident.
This interpretation urges the dreamer to fix these neglected areas before they get worse, acting as a wake-up call. When maggots are present, it can be a potent sign that inspires the dreamer to act and make the required adjustments to bring harmony and well-being back into their life. It draws attention to the necessity of care and attention to stop further deterioration.

Spiritual and Symbolic Meanings
Maggots can represent the need for cleansing and purification in a spiritual sense. To achieve spiritual growth, many religious and spiritual traditions place a strong emphasis on cleansing the soul and letting go of harmful influences. Maggots might be thought of as a metaphor for this cleaning process because of their function in dissolving and eating deterioration.
A dream in which maggots appear may suggest that the dreamer needs to purge themselves of any unfavorable ideas, attitudes, or influences that are impeding their spiritual development. This might be an invitation to partake in spiritual disciplines like meditation, prayer, or other practices to help cleanse the soul and strengthen one’s relationship with God.
